Bachelor's Degree or Higher in Windsor County, Vermont
Windsor County, Vermont has a bachelor's degree or higher of 42.9%, which ranks #203 of 3,222 out of 3,222 counties nationwide. This is 27.4% above the national value of 33.7%.
Within Vermont, Windsor County ranks #7 of 14 out of 14 counties. This places it in the 94th percentile nationally.
Percentage of the population aged 25+ with a bachelor's degree or higher. All data comes from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 5-Year Estimates for 2024.
